Default Cleveland, OH Flyin Miata hotside turbo kit, intercooler kit, and 3 inch exhaust

Here are the turbo parts that I have available from my part out:

-Flyin Miata 3" turboback with transmission mount exhaust brace. Asking $899 OBO plus shipping.









-Flyin Miata front mount intercooler setup with clamps, hoses, HKS blow off valve (I think it's a knock off, but it works/sounds great), and new lower radiator hose. Asking $775 OBO plus shipping.







-Flyin Miata hotside setup (2560 turbo with 7 psi actuator/turbonetics manual boost controller/manifold/turbine outlet), hardlines for coolant, braided line for oil feed, and oil filter mount adapter for oil feed. The manifold is threaded for an EGT gauge, so a autometer pyrometer will be included as well. Asking $1,875 OBO plus shipping.

I don't think you would have any problems if you are running the 95 throttle body. I had it on a 96 with a 99 engine (running 96 throttle body/electronics). I'm pretty sure the FM kits are pretty similar, but have different throttle necks based on the tb/iac setup you are using.
